- The distance between Korf, Russia and Monte Alegre, Brazil is approximately 12,689 km or 7,885 mi.
- To reach Korf in this distance one would set out from Monte Alegre bearing 339.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Korf bearing 224.8° or SW .
- Korf has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Monte Alegre has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ry summers (As).
- Korf is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ome whereas Monte Alegre is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 28.9 °C (52°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.6 °C (42.5°F) more in Korf.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1234.5 mm (48.6 in) less which is equivalent to 1234.5 l/m² (30.3 US gal/ft²) or 12,345,000 l/ha (1,319,762 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 44.8° lower in Korf than in Monte Alegre.
